USA beats China 122-57 in FIBA U19 World Cup as Maddyn Greenway dishes out nine assists

USA went 3-0 in the group stage following a 114-40 win over Israel on Tuesday, and they continued their winning ways against China in the Round of 16. The red, white and blue won 122-57, and Maddyn Greenway continued to have the theme of providing production despite dealing with shooting struggles.
It was just a 10-point game following the first quarter, and it looked like China would have a shot at keeping up with USA for a while. However, USA’s star power put them over the top. An explosive 40-point second quarter set the precedent for the rest of the game, and just like that, USA is 4-0 in the FIBA U19 World Cup.
Greenway continued to struggle to put the ball in the basket, just recording four points on 1-5 shooting from the field. However, in her 20 minutes of action, the five-star point guard also logged a team-best nine assists, setting up her teammates to do the scoring.
Only Sienna Betts (21) eclipsed the 20-point mark against China, but Saniyah Hall (19) and Jazzy Davidson (18) weren’t too far behind.
